verb
- making or becoming larger in size, extent, or scope
Usage: present participle of enlarge
adjective
- that makes something appear larger or increases in size
Examples
- The photographer is enlarging the wedding photos for the album.
- She’s enlarging her vocabulary by reading more books.
- The company is enlarging its operations to include overseas markets.
- The enlarging lens made the text easier to read.
- They’re enlarging the kitchen to accommodate a larger family.
- The enlarging tumor required immediate medical attention.
- He used an enlarging machine to make copies of the old documents.
